Senior Engineer Iii
Maintain and operate the City’s hydraulic water model in InfoWater (with EPANET Engine), project growth, identify system deficiencies, identify remedial solutions to resolve deficiencies, evaluate improvement alternatives and risks, assist in operational troubleshooting, plan and manage Capital Improvement Program projects, and utilize tools like Python, R, FME, GIS, and Power BI to perform advanced statistical analyses on large data sets, create custom simulations, and create visualizations for cognitive efficiency.Developed a risk assessment simulation model (RASM) that combines hydraulic and statistical modeling techniques to quantify and mitigate risks associated with temporary shutdowns of critical water distribution facilities. The RASM was developed in Python and reads the Fire Department’s building fire event data set from the Open Data Portal, generates probability density functions to model building fire occurrence in each geographic fire station area, and executes an object-oriented discrete event simulation to create geocoded build fire events. The output is paired with hydraulic model output to identify vulnerabilities (with respect to firefighting capacity) under various operating scenarios.Developed a machine learning model to predict water main failure rate and guide replacement planning. FME was used to merge, transform, and clean spatial and non-spatial datasets, including water main shapefiles, hydraulic modeling output, soil rasters, and failure history data. Python (specifically, a random forest algorithm from the scikit-learn library) was used to statistically analyze water main failure rates and label individual water mains in the model training and test sets. GIS was used to calculate a prioritization score for each water main given its assigned failure rate and consequences of failure (i.e. assumed social and regulatory impacts of failure). Model output was optimized in GIS for efficienct visual processing of prioritized water mains.
Engineer Ii/Iii
Maintain and operate the City’s hydraulic water model in InfoWater (with EPANET Engine), project growth, identify system deficiencies, identify remedial solutions to resolve deficiencies, evaluate improvement alternatives and risks, assist in operational troubleshooting, plan and manage Capital Improvement Program projects, and utilize tools like Python, R, FME, GIS, and Power BI to perform advanced statistical analyses on large data sets, create custom simulations, and create visualizations for cognitive efficiency.Managed the City’s Lake Gaston Pipeline Operations and Maintenance Contract and annual operating budget to insure reliable delivery of the City’s raw water supply.Managed complex stormwater studies to update the City’s stormwater inventory, evaluate the capacity of existing infrastructure via hydrologic and hydraulic modeling in PCSWMM, and analyzed improvement alternatives to mitigate flood risk.Developed and maintain Python scripts to web scrape data from the USGS’s website, analyze rainfall, tidal, and wind data, create interactive and cognitively efficient visualizations, and inform hydrologic and hydraulic stormwater model inputs. Script output is used to inform Power BI reports that allow interactive slicing and spatial analysis of data.Developed and maintain a Python script to web scrape 7-day wind speed and direction forecast data (with 1-hr time step) from NOAA’s website, retrieve the current water level in Virginia Beach’s Back Bay, and predict the change in water level at each time step to determine risk to low lying properties potentially impacted by wind tides. The resulting model was calibrated and validated to 0.3-ft accuracy using paired-t confidence interval testing, root mean squared error, and index of agreement validation techniques.Managed the City's Sanitary Sewer Evaluation Study (SSES), Flow Monitoring, and Hydrologic Modeling Programs in support of the Management Operation and Maintenance Program.
